From the Director

 

"We have two lives - the one we learn with, and the life we live after that."

 

Steven Dietz borrows this line from Bernard Malamud's The Natural in the dedication pages of the script of Becky's New Car.  Becky lives a life that is "content, and complete."  She has a loving husband, an intelligent son, a decent but demanding job, friends.  Everything a person could want. Right?  

 

So what leads her to the life she has to learn with?  Lack of excitement?  Fear of mortality?  She is surrounded by the memories of people who have died too young and who felt like they were never really seen by others.  

 

Then Becky finds excitement!  And she has to live her life after that.

 

Becky's New Car has been a learning and living experience for all of us involved.  We learned script analysis, carpentry and tailoring, lighting design and sound, video and computer effects.  We also learned about life itself and human interactions, motivations and mistakes, betrayal and regrets and forgiveness.  All the lighthearted stuff that a good comedy should teach us!

 

"Life is chaos and holidays," Walter Flood says.  Here's hoping yours is more holiday and less chaos.  But I suppose the chaos is the life we learn with.

 

Tag,

Tim Buchheit, Director
